The quarterly batch of certified calibration weights moves from the Thornbeck metrology room to the Aldervale annex on the first Monday of the quarter. Dispatch desk: verify the batch sheet against the case contents before sealing, noting each weight class and serial on the transfer manifest. The case must remain upright and strapped during transit, as shock can void the certification. Only the rostered Greyline Carriage driver may collect. Hand the case over only after the driver recites the current release phrase.

dispatch memo: the sorius tamius courier leaves the praeth ledger at gate 4873 under passcode 928014

The overall marketing spend drops twelve percent next fiscal year. Sponsorships and print are eliminated; digital campaigns for the Pellow's snack line are protected. Agency contracts in the Brindale region are being renegotiated. Renna will confirm final allocations with each department within two weeks. Questions should wait until her review concludes. The confidential rationale for these reductions appears below.

internal memo for tagef-hadup: Gross margin on Ulaath came in at 15 percent against a plan of 5 percent. Only 7 of the 120 pilot accounts renewed Ulaath, so a churn review is set for October 15.

TICKET-4482: CSV import wizard blocked by locked vault

The Grainfield import wizard cannot read column-mapping templates because the Copperbox vault sealed itself after last night's node restart. Until it's unsealed, release 3.9 of the wizard cannot ship, since the migration step pulls delimiter presets from the vault. Marisol from the Telvane platform team confirmed the unseal path is manual this time. The recovery passphrase for the Copperbox vault follows below.

unlock words, hahaf-fajeg: quenmir-belius

**Q: I'm a contractor starting this week — how do I get into the building?**

A: During your first week at Lorrimer Quay, your temporary badge only opens the main lobby doors between 08:00 and 18:00. Please check in at the welcome desk each morning so we can confirm your engagement with the Ostrel project remains active. For the contractor entrance on Dray Street, use the keypad code below.

turnstile pass: bdg-YEOZLM-79341408